Saudi official condems terrorism, but not Hamas
Saudi Arabia condemned terrorism “in all its forms,” but refrained from openly criticizing Hamas, the group that claimed responsibility for Wednesday’s bus blast in Jerusalem that killed 16. Adel Al-Jubeir, advisor to Crown Prince Abdallah ben-Abdel Aziz, criticized the Israeli government of Prime Minister Ariel Sharon at a press conference at the Saudi embassy here and refused to condemn Hamas, despite repeated questions from reporters. “We have condemned terrorism in all its forms,” said al-Jubeir. Washington considers Hamas, a fundamentalist Islamic group that operates in the occupied terrories and the Gaza strip, a terrorist organization. “I think that the prime minister of Israel has to think very seriously about his policy,” Al-Jubeir said.
